Around the Majors: Kip Wells has surgery
1) Pirates P Kip Wells had surgery on Monday to correct a blocked artery in his right armpit and is expected to return by the some star break.

3) The Orioles released OF Richard Hidalgo.
Hidalgo had left camp on Saturday and is considering retirement.

Corrections from yesterday–(1) There was an error in Kirby Puckett’s age. Puckett’s birthdate had once been listed as 1961 in a Twins media guide early in his career, but he was actually born in 1960. (2) The player in yesterday’s birthdays who was identified as Jairo Garcia, age 23, was another player using a fake name and age. His real name is Santiago Casilla, age 25.
